The Bridgerton Novels Didn't Feature Black Lead Characters

While Bridgerton has won numerous applauses for its comprehensive, visually challenged projecting, Julia Quinn’s unique books scarcely address race by any means. Showrunners Chris Van Dusen and Shonda Rhimes chose to incorporate a different cast. “I feel that working with history specialists, it turned out to be exceptionally evident that nineteenth century Regime London was much more different and significantly more vivid than individuals believed it to be,” Van Dusen told Collider magazine.
